Understanding Licensing and Regulatory Frameworks
The legality of online gambling in Canada is a nuanced subject. While not directly prohibited at the federal level, it falls under provincial jurisdiction. This means each province and territory has the authority to regulate or prohibit online gambling activities within its borders. Consequently, the availability of certain online casinos and the types of games offered can vary significantly across the country. A reputable resource, like the one we’re discussing, will always emphasize the importance of verifying a casino's licensing information. Look for casinos licensed by recognized authorities such as the Malta Gaming Authority, the UK Gambling Commission, or relevant Canadian provincial regulatory bodies. These licenses signify that the casino has undergone rigorous scrutiny and adheres to specific standards of operation, including fair gaming practices, responsible gambling measures, and secure financial transactions.
The Importance of Independent Audits
Beyond licensing, independent audits play a crucial role in ensuring the fairness and transparency of online casinos. These audits are typically conducted by third-party organizations specializing in testing and certification of gaming software and systems. Companies like eCOGRA (e-Commerce Online Gaming Regulation and Assurance) are well-respected in the industry and provide independent verification of payout percentages and random number generator (RNG) integrity. A casino displaying an eCOGRA seal of approval demonstrates a commitment to fair play and player protection. Players should never underestimate the importance of checking for these seals and verifying the legitimacy of the auditing firm. Transparent reporting of audit results is also a positive sign, indicating the casino has nothing to hide.

Assessing Bonus Offers and Wagering Requirements
Online casinos frequently offer bonuses and promotions to attract new players and reward existing ones. These offers can take various forms, including welcome bonuses, deposit match bonuses, free spins, and loyalty programs. While bonuses can be enticing, it’s crucial to understand the associated wagering requirements before claiming them. Wagering requirements, also known as playthrough requirements, specify the amount of money you must wager before being able to withdraw any winnings derived from the bonus. High wagering requirements can make it difficult to actually cash out your bonus winnings, so it’s important to choose bonuses with reasonable terms and conditions. A trustworthy platform will clearly display these conditions in an easy-to-understand manner.
Understanding Bonus Restrictions and Game Contributions
Not all games contribute equally towards fulfilling wagering requirements. Typically, slots contribute 100%, while table games and live dealer games may contribute a lower percentage, such as 10% or 20%. Some games may even be excluded from bonus play altogether. Additionally, many bonuses have maximum withdrawal limits, which restrict the amount of money you can win from the bonus.
